The Alcatel 3EC17041AA (also designated PSPC‑G4, CP011200552, 3EC17041AAAB01, and 415526) is a high‑quality printed circuit board designed for use in telecom and networking equipment. This card provides essential interface, signal processing, and control functions, typically installed in central office switching systems, edge routers, or enterprise telephony platforms.
The PSPC‑G4 PCB is part of Alcatel's Power Supply and Processor Card family, serving as a key component in chassis‑based systems. It features multi‑layer construction with surface‑mount components for high density and reliability. The board includes multiple interface connectors, diagnostic LEDs, and onboard processing for efficient system management.

PCB Layers: 6‑8 layers, FR‑4 material
Connector Type: High‑density backplane connector
Power Supply: +3.3V, +5V, +12V from backplane
Power Consumption: 20‑40 W (typical)
Operating Temperature: 0°C to 45°C
Storage Temperature: -40°C to 85°C
